Scotland’s John Rae demonstrates his drumming excellence in his adopted hometown, Wellington.

It’s only four days now until this year’s brilliant Wellington Jazz Festival kicks off, and yesterday evening that city’s The Rogue & Vagabond hosted one of Scotland’s most famous exports, master drummer, John Rae. Last night at The Rogue and Vagabond he appeared as part of the wonderful Christopher Yeabsley Quartet.
Since moving to New Zealand two decades ago, Rae has filled key roles in the New Zealand jazz community. Scotland’s loss has been New Zealand’s gain. Here in NZ, Rae plays in various bands, several of which will be performing at this year’s festival:
